Who Is Iris Weinshall?
Born on September 5, 1953, in Brooklyn, New York, Iris Weinshall is not just a devoted wife but also a prominent figure in her own right. As the Chief Operating Officer of the New York Public Library since 2014, she has dedicated her career to public service, education, and community development. Before this role, she served as the Commissioner of the New York City Department of Transportation from 2000 to 2007, overseeing significant infrastructure improvements that shaped the city's transportation landscape.

Chuck Schumer: The Man Behind the Senator
Charles Ellis Schumer, better known as Chuck Schumer, was born on November 23, 1950, in Brooklyn, New York. His roots trace back to Ukraine, and his family's Jewish heritage plays an important role in his identity. Schumer has been a champion of causes like gun control, financial regulation, and support for Israel throughout his political career. Chuck Schumer's Political Journey
Chuck Schumer's political journey began with his election to the U.S. Senate in 1998, representing New York. Prior to this, he served in the House of Representatives, where he built a reputation as a fierce advocate for his constituents. As Senate Majority Leader, Schumer continues to wield significant influence in national politics.
